How Used Land Rover Defenders: What to Look for When Buying a Pre-Owned Defender Actually Works
At its core, evaluating a used Land Rover Defender involves checking the same priorities as any premium SUV, with extra attention to components that handle tough terrain and weather. Start by reviewing the vehicle history report, which provides details on past accidents, title status, and service records. A clean history often correlates with fewer surprises down the road, especially for models that have seen heavy off-road use. Next, inspect the undercarriage and body panels for signs of damage or rushed repairs, since the Defender’s boxy design can hide misalignment or rust issues if it has been in collisions. Checking the air suspension, if equipped, is also critical, because worn components can affect ride height and towing capability.
Mechanicals deserve careful attention, especially the diesel or gasoline engine, transfer case, and locking differentials that give the Defender its go-anywhere reputation. Ask for service records and confirm whether regular maintenance, such as transfer case fluid changes and differential checks, was performed on schedule. A pre-owned Defender should demonstrate smooth power delivery, minimal unusual noises, and consistent performance during test drives on both pavement and light off-road surfaces. Electrical components, including the infotainment system and advanced driver-assistance features, also require testing to verify that integrated technology functions as intended. Common Questions People Have About Used Land Rover Defenders: What to Look for When Buying a Pre-Owned Defender
Buyers often wonder how reliable a used Defender is compared to newer SUVs. Reliability depends heavily on maintenance history, model year, and how the vehicle was driven, so a well-cared-for example from a reputable source can perform impressively. It is wise to review known issues for specific model years, such as early wiring harness concerns or suspension wear, and to factor in potential repair costs into the overall budget. Another frequent question revolves around whether older Defenders meet current emissions and safety standards, which varies by state and model year. Checking local regulations and considering any necessary updates can prevent surprises after purchase.
People also ask about the cost of ownership, including insurance, fuel, and replacement parts. Things People Often Misunderstand
A common misunderstanding is that all Defender models are equally suited for hardcore off-roading, yet differences in axle ratios, tire sizes, and suspension settings can greatly affect performance. Some years come with more refined on-road dynamics, while others prioritize extreme durability. Another myth suggests that higher mileage automatically signals problems, but many Defenders have covered impressive distances thanks to attentive ownership and regular service. Recognizing the importance of service records over raw mileage numbers helps buyers focus on actual vehicle condition rather than odometer readings alone.
Some also assume that the Defender’s simple design translates to low maintenance, but its advanced components, including turbocharged engines and integrated braking systems, still require proper care. Misreading warning signs or ignoring recalls can lead to more extensive repairs later.
